it's actually a pretty shrewd idea.
when singles get a relatively large amount of airplay (e.g. First of the Gang) they can linger in the charts for a few weeks.
when they get bugger all (or thereabouts) airplay, they go tumbling down in the second week. the people at Decca have realised they're faced with the latter of these two scenarios, so why not just make the single available for one week anyway. this will mobilise the fans into getting it nice and early, probably guaranteeing it a chart position of about 5 places higher than it would otherwise have acheived.
the single will also seem like a potential rarity making it more appealing (could get the fans buying multiple copies).
then the depressingly familiar rapid tumble from the chart will be less demoralising because the record company are (partly) bringing it on themselves.

all in all I think it's a bit of a 'win win' (as they say!).
